Regulators target auto industry’s excessive competition

China’s automobile market has plunged into more excessive competition this year, with the new-car research and development cycle cut in half to 18 months and some new-energy vehicle (NEV) projects compressed to just six months, leading to frequent quality issues in rushed vehicles. 

In July, regulators stepped in to rectify the situation by increasing the reliability test mileage for NEVs from 15,000 kilometers to 30,000 kilometers and launching special inspections to crack down on regulatory violations.
